阿里云服务器FTP的搭建是一个相对复杂的过程,需要对服务器的操作系统、FTP软件以及网络环境有一定的了解。本篇文章将会详细介绍搭建阿里云服务器FTP的详细步骤。
一、准备阶段:
首先,你需要准备一台阿里云服务器,确保服务器的操作系统是Linux。此外,还需要准备FTP软件,例如FileZilla。FileZilla是一款免费的开源FTP客户端,支持Windows、Linux、Mac等多种操作系统。
二、安装FTP软件:
在阿里云服务器上安装FTP软件,可以通过命令行进行安装。以FileZilla为例,首先需要在服务器上安装OpenSSL,这是一个用于加密通信的软件包,可以使用以下命令进行安装:
bash sudo apt-get update sudo apt-get install openssl
然后,下载FileZilla的安装包并解压:
bash wget https://files.zilla.net/releases/FileZilla_3.36.1.tar.gz tar xvfFileZilla_3.36.1.tar.gz cd FileZilla_3.36.1 sudo make install
三、配置FTP服务器:
安装完成后,需要配置FTP服务器。首先,需要在/etc/fstab文件中添加FTP服务器的挂载点,然后在/etc/fuse.conf文件中配置FTP服务器的访问权限。最后,需要在/etc/ssh/sshd_config文件中配置FTP服务器的SSH访问。
四、设置FTP账号:
在FTP服务器上创建账号,并设置密码。可以通过FileZilla的用户管理界面进行操作。创建账号后,需要在FTP服务器的配置文件中设置账号的访问权限。
五、测试FTP服务器:
设置完成后,需要进行测试,确保FTP服务器能够正常工作。首先,需要在客户端(例如Windows、Linux、Mac等)上安装FTP软件,然后使用FTP软件登录FTP服务器,上传或下载文件,检查文件是否能够正常传输。
总结:
搭建阿里云服务器FTP需要对服务器的操作系统、FTP软件以及网络环境有一定的了解。本篇文章详细介绍了搭建阿里云服务器FTP的详细步骤,希望对需要搭建FTP服务器的用户有所帮助。